﻿body {margin:0;}
#pagewrap{
	background-position: center;
	margin: 0 auto;
	width: 1000px;
	padding: 0 10px;
	background: url("/images/gallery/Basic/background.jpg");
}
#header{width:1000px;height:250px;background: url("/images/gallery/Basic/header.jpg") no-repeat;}
#navwrap{
	width: 800px;
	color: #FFFFFF;
	font-weight: bold;
	background-color: #000000;
	height: 60px;
}
#nav {display: block;text-decoration:none;position:relative;top:0;width:795px;height:30px;padding:0;margin:0;}
#nav li{float:left;text-decoration:none;display:block;position:relative;top:0;left:0;padding-left:15px;}
#nav li a{display:block;position:relative;text-decoration:none;color:white}
#nav li a:hover{color:Yellow;}
#contentwrap{width:798px;margin-top:20px;}
#sponsors{width:155px;float:left;vertical-align:top;color:Gray;margin-left:5px;}
#sponsortitle{margin:10px auto;width:140px;}
#homecontenttop{width:626px;height: 1276px;
}
#homecontentbottom{width:625px;padding-top:10px;
    height: 186px;
}
#splash{height:300px;width:349px;background:url(/images/main_img.jpg) no-repeat center;float:left;}
#splashtext{width:325px; height:40px;color:#FFFFFF;position:relative;top: -88px;
font-size:12px;padding:0 5px 5px 5px;
}
#upcominggames{height:300px;width:277px;background:url("/images/gallery/Basic/upcoming_games.jpg") no-repeat center;float:left;margin-left:5px;
    margin-right: 19px;}
#gameswrap{width:272px;margin:30px 5px 0 5px;height: 270px;}
#gamestable{font-size:12px;color:#000000;width: 259px;}
#nextgamespan{color:Red;font-weight:bold;}
#gametitle{margin:5px 0;font-weight:bold;width: 241px;}
#homebtn{float:left;width: 109px;}
.homebtn{float:left;width: 109px;}
#recentnews{width:636px;background:url("/images/gallery/Basic/news_bg.jpg") repeat-y;padding-top:30px;position:relative;
    top: 4px;left: 10px;text-align: left;margin-right: 0px;height: 143px;}
#newsdetails{width:625px;background:url("/images/gallery/Basic/news_bg.jpg") repeat-y;padding-top:30px;position:relative;}
#newsposts{width:598px;padding:10px;}
.reset{margin-bottom:1px;clear:both}
#footer{width:800px;background-color:#000000;height:60px;color:White;font-size:12px;text-align:center;margin-top:20px;}
#footer a{color:#FFFFFF;}

